A little explanation of how the community works:

When you update your root post in your blog https://excommunity.becomeanex.org/community/conversations/blog/2019/08/29/prayers-for-husbands-fami...  it didn't notify everyone on the post. So no one really knew or was alerted that that had happened. Had you replied then everyone on the thread would have been alerted who was subscribed even if you  moved it out of your personal blog into the Conversations area. The title update helped but still doesn't pop out.  Also with blogs they don't bubble to the top of the home page like other content types and the link for the latest content sorts by created date when clicked from the home page. Since your blog was from 8/28 it would need to be sorted by last activity which goes by the last comment date and may not(need to test myself to be sure) bump things to the top if you edit the root post of a blog.  

You can also tag something Prayer_circle and that will help bring attention to times when you need some extra prayers. You can do an easy one-click prayer request in Prayer Circle
